It looks like the earlier rumors were right – What If…? Season 2, just like Santa Claus, is coming to town on Christmas.
As the holiday season approaches, Marvel Studios is set to deliver a special treat for its fans with the release of What If…? Season 2 on Disney+. Premiering on December 22, this animated anthology series promises to take viewers on a captivating journey through the Marvel Cinematic Universe’s multiverse, exploring imaginative and diverse scenarios that re-envision familiar characters and stories in unique ways.
The first season of What If…? introduced audiences to intriguing possibilities, such as T’Challa becoming Star-Lord and Peggy Carter transforming into the first Super Soldier. While the initial season intrigued fans, it left some desiring more. Now, with the next season, the franchise is aiming to delve deeper into the tangled twists of the Multiverse as it brings more complexity and unexpected developments to the forefront. Like, for example, what if Happy Hogan went all Die Hard and saved Christmas? Or, how about a Peter Quill who isn’t afraid to use his powers as a Celestial? Or, what about a more suped up version of Hela?

The trailer for the new season teases a variety of exciting scenarios, including a hardcore motorhead race world, a secret Avengers team from the 1980s, and a Renaissance-era setting reminiscent of Neil Gaiman’s Marvel 1602 series. Fans can also look forward to the return of popular characters like Captain Carter and Strange Supreme, as well as appearances by Thanos and figures from Shang-Chi and the Legend of the Ten Rings. One of the standout features of this season is the introduction of a new superheroine, Kahhori, who discovers the Tesseract in a timeline where it lands in pre-colonial New York State.
Adding to the excitement, Marvel and Disney have announced a unique release schedule for What If…? Season 2, as it will see a new episode drop every day from December 22 through December 30. This approach is akin to unwrapping a new gift each day during the festive season, providing fans with a continuous stream of entertainment over the holidays.
The series is helmed by Bryan Andrews (director/executive producer) and A.C Bradley (head writer/executive producer), with Marvel President Kevin Feige among the executive producers. The second season of What If…? is not only the last Marvel event of the year but also a groundbreaking experiment in releasing formats, indicative of the evolving landscape of digital streaming services. Following What If…?, Marvel’s Echo, the MCU’s first TV-MA rated show and the forerunner of the Marvel Spotlight banner, is set to adopt a Netflix-style release, further diversifying the viewing experiences available to audiences.
